Transaction 4586faf9e71bf91e6abe5745e19d35475907de6fc3b1cda1f4686d971c9ca164
1 Input
1 Output
-
4586faf9e71bf91e6abe5745e19d35475907de6fc3b1cda1f4686d971c9ca164:0
- value
- 758518
- script pubkey
- OP_0 OP_PUSHBYTES_20 507e9c734bc673e2ee68b8b6088bc38110168104
- address
- bc1q2plfcu6tcee79mnghzmq3z7rsygpdqgymr00t3